Our Standard does not categorize the Chihuahua by size. For the purpose of showing and record keeping, the American Kennel Club includes the Chihuahua (along with 17 other breeds) in the Toy Group. Therefore, irrespective of their weight or physical stature, ALL Chihuahua registered with A.K.C. are considered to be a toy breed of dog.

But how much does a blue Chihuahua cost? The truth is, there is no definitive answer. The price of a blue Chihuahua can vary depending on a number of factors, including the breeder, the dog’s lineage, and even the dog’s eye color. Generally speaking, however, you can exp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$1,500 for a blue Chihuahua.

Tons of factors can influence the final price of Chihuahua puppies near me that you see online. For example, Chihuahuas come in several different coat types (long haired Chihuahua for sale), coat colors, and some breeders even offer different sizes. What’s more, puppy price is even affected by the location and experience of the dog breeder.
Fortunately, Chihuahuas are a very long-lived breed. Chihuahua life expectancy, on average, is about 15 to 20 years. Having a 17- or 18-year-old Chihuahua is very common, and with proper care, these tiny ties can live full, happy lives alongside their human family members for quite a long time.
